The Karate Kid: A Tale of Two Stars

The story of Ralph Macchio and Charlie Sheen's paths diverging in the world of Hollywood is a fascinating one. Imagine this: Charlie Sheen, already a rising star with a small role in the horror flick 'Grizzly II: Revenge,' is offered the iconic role of Daniel LaRusso in 'The Karate Kid.' But here's the twist: Sheen's father, Martin Sheen, advised him to back out, and Charlie listened. Fast forward to today, and we see the impact of that decision. While Macchio became a teen idol and a household name, Sheen's career took a different path, leading to a string of critically acclaimed films and a level of fame that, while overwhelming, ultimately shaped his legacy.

The Decision:
Charlie Sheen's decision to turn down 'The Karate Kid' was a pivotal moment in his career. He was furious at the time, as the movie had become a phenomenon, spawning sequels and making Macchio a teen idol. But Sheen's father had a different perspective. Martin Sheen's advice was to honor his word and not let the small role in 'Grizzly II' become a defining moment. He understood that in Hollywood, one's word is a powerful currency.

The Consequences:
Sheen's decision had profound implications. While Macchio's career skyrocketed, Sheen's path took a different turn. He landed roles in films like 'Ferris Bueller's Day Off' and 'Platoon,' which led to his breakthrough in 'Wall Street.' This journey ultimately shaped his career, leading to a string of successful films and a level of fame that, while intense, was a testament to his talent and charisma.
